About Me

My name is Christian Nafallo Bjälevik, and yes that's my real name ;-). I've been using Linux since somewhere about 2000, starting with Redhat to learn the basics. After that I tried Slackware, Root, Leka, LFS, Gentoo, Debian and a couple of others. I got caught be Debian though ;-). I was infact using Gentoo for about a year when I brought my Shuttle (now silverfairy), but got tired on all this power wasted on compilations. The time to get security updates in when you compile them yourself on a budget PC wasn't compelling either. When I saw an e-mail about Ubuntu on debian-user-swedish I ignored it at first, but when the thread grew I actually tried it out on my AMD64 laptop (now named darkelf). At that time it was using the then unofficial amd64-port. I wanted to have an official distro without loosing apt and switched ;-).

4.10 (Warty) was installed when it got released stable. I wanted to become active already in Debian, but the flamewars always made me stale my efforts. In this more friendly distro I felt confident enough to start to help out where I could though. Soon I was running Ubuntu on my server aswell and talked my girlfriend (JennyLööw) into reinstall her KDE Debian machine (silverfairy). Now all my machines run Ubuntu, and we love it :-).
